You can more easily climb into the trucks and there’s far more time before the Signs of Death get to you. Trucks though is a way better map these days. The same goes for Vents, which has very little space and takes too long to actually start venting. While Chutes is less laggy and Trucks is more accessible to players with far better camera controls, the new Wheel map is nowhere near as fun as the older one, since fighting is limited to a very small area and straying from what little playable space there is will almost certainly make you lose. Some of the maps have also been changed for the worse. Wall climbing as well is also a bit hit and miss, and half the time you might not actually grab what you want to grab.Īnother weird change is that punching seems less strong than it used to be, while headbutts always seem to be really strong, knocking people out in a couple of hits. This makes running and jumping somewhat awkward since you need to jump twice. Part of this is because sprinting is tied to the same key jumping is. Most notably in jumping, which seems to do what it wants. Most notably there’s been a change in controls. There’s some things that aren’t great about Gang Beasts too. Sure, things can get laggy if there’s a lot of… things going on, but most of the time the game runs alright. The new music is actually pretty damn good and catchy too.įinally, a lot of bugs have been fixed, and for me at least, performance has improved by quite a bit. There’s also a ‘Gangs’ mode which I think is just melee but with teams but I’ve never had enough people or controllers to try it. Some genius added a football mode, while the Waves game mode is slightly more robust. The two new maps, Roof and Lighthouse, are also quite fun. Everything feels like it has a Gang beasts style now rather than having a lot of blank, flat textures.Ĭhanges have been made to a lot of the maps, with more breakable things and random objects scattered about. You can play with complete randoms or play with just whoever you invite, which is nice. It doesn’t seem too laggy, even with 8 players. The huge number of costumes makes this even better. This is important because there’s now ONLINE MULTIPLAYER! It’s never something I’ve been interested in, but it’s actually pretty fun and chaotic. If you’re playing somewhat competitively, watch out though because people can and will grab capes and things like that. You can save your own character with a variety of different looks. A lot of them have dangly bits that can be dragged as well. There are a fuck ton of costumes now, as well as the ability to completely customize your little drunk idiot of a character.
